Enemy strikes at hospital, school and house of culture in Kherson region

(Consequences of the attack in Kherson region. PHOTO: npu.gov.ua)

The enemy shelled a school, a cultural center and a medical facility in Kherson region. As a result of Russian aggression, 3 people were killed and 10 others were injured.

This was reported by the press service of the National Police of Ukraine.

Over the past day, more than 35 settlements have come under fire from artillery, multiple launch rocket systems, mortars and drones. The shelling by Russian troops damaged 24 objects, including two apartment buildings and nine private houses, a medical and educational institution, a cultural center, a farm, a warehouse, a garage, three cars and one truck, and gas pipelines.

In Mykilske, a 59-year-old man was killed in the yard of his own house when an explosive device fell from a UAV. In Pravdyne, a Russian attack drone killed a 39-year-old woman, and in Kostyrka, another attack UAV damaged two private houses. A drone attacked a civilian car on the road in Mylivska community: a 70-year-old man sustained a mine-blast injury and burns to his head and hands, and the vehicle was damaged.

FPV drones also damaged a cultural center and a private house in Novoraysk, a farm in Novovorontsovka, a warehouse in Ukrainka, a car in Chervone, and two residential buildings in Osokorivka and Tomyna Balka. Artillery fire damaged gas pipelines in Bilozerka.

In Dniprovsky district of Kherson, two people were injured when explosives were dropped from a UAV: A 74-year-old woman sustained mine-blast trauma and shrapnel wounds to her head, chest and legs, and a 51-year-old man sustained mine-blast trauma and shrapnel wounds to his back and legs. Both victims were evacuated by police.

Russian troops also damaged an apartment building with an attack drone. In the Korabel neighborhood, an artillery shelling killed a 46-year-old man, and another 50-year-old man sustained shrapnel wounds to his torso and was evacuated to a hospital. Further shelling of Korabelny district damaged two private houses and a truck.

In the Tavriyskiy neighborhood, artillery damaged an educational institution and an apartment building, and in Shumenske, shelling destroyed a medical facility, a garage, a car and a private house.

Over the past day, police received 383 calls from citizens regarding criminal offenses and other incidents. Under Article 438 of the Criminal Code of Ukraine "War Crimes", 27 proceedings were opened.

According to the official results of 2025, 130 people, including three children, died as a result of drone attacks in Kherson region. In addition, another 1,195 civilians were injured of varying severity as a result of constant drone attacks over the past year.
